8.
下图显示了一条直线 ,其上有由正方形和线段组成的规则无限重复图案。
除恒等变换外,在下面四类平面刚体运动中,有多少类的某个变换会把该图形变到自身?
• 绕直线 上某点旋转
• 沿平行于直线 的方向平移
• 关于直线 反射
• 关于垂直于直线 的某条直线反射

答案:C
解答:
图案沿 周期性重复,所以存在非零平移使图形不变;图案也具有 旋转对称。
具体来说,可绕 上某点作半周旋转:取上、下相邻结构之间合适的中点作为旋转中心即可。
但关于这条直线的反射会使斜线段方向相反,不能保持图形。
关于垂直于它的直线反射也会使斜线段方向不匹配。
所以正确答案是 C。
The first transformation works, as we can rotate around the midpoint between an upward-facing and downward-facing square.
The second also works, as we can just move to the right until the squares line up with each other again.
The third fails, as a reflection would cause the line segments to face the opposite direction.
The fourth transformation also doesn't work since the diagonal lines would again be facing in the wrong direction.
Thus, C is the correct answer.
